Relative Pronouns

The Secret to Complex Sentences: Relative Pronouns

Relative pronouns (who, whom, whose, which, that) allow you to embed extra information into a sentence without starting a recurring new sentence, improving your flow.

Defining vs. Non-Defining Clauses

Defining clauses identify exactly who/what you mean (no commas). Non-defining clauses add extra info (must use commas).

  • "The students who study regularly get higher scores." (Defining)
  • "My brother, who lives in London, is a doctor." (Non-defining)
